Artikelen over: CMS overzicht

[Shopware] Stappen voor een ultieme tracking setup

Server-Side Tagging implementatie voor Shopware

Er zijn 8 stappen die je volgt bij het implementeren van Server-Side Tagging via AdPage:




1. Informatie verzamelen


  1. Welke gebeurtenissen en conversies wil ik instellen?


Bedenk welke gebeurtenissen en conversies je wilt meten. Via de AdPage DataLayer kan je sowieso alle eCommerce stappen van de klantreis meten op basis van DataLayer events. Maar daarnaast zijn er wellicht nog andere gebeurtenissen of conversies die je wilt meten. Deze gebeurtenissen en conversies kunnen zowel een marketing of een analytisch doeleinde hebben. Bedenk goed wat je in je analytische rapporten wilt zien, op welke conversies je wilt adverteren en op welke gebeurtenissen je wilt retargeten.


Gebeurtenissen

Onder ‘gebeurtenissen’ verstaan we de verschillende events op je website die aangemaakt worden bij specifieke site-interacties. Bijvoorbeeld op het moment dat iemand een een bepaald formulier invult, op een belangrijke call-to-action button klikt of een bepaalde video heeft bekeken. Deze stappen zijn onderdeel van de klantreis en daarom belangrijk om te meten.


Conversies

Onder ‘Conversies’ verstaan we de events die als eindpunt gezien worden in de klantreis. Dit kan bijvoorbeeld een aankoop zijn of het plannen van een afspraak. Bij een eCommerce site zoals de Shopify webshops zijn dit de conversie 'purchase', maar dit kan ook een 'generate_lead' conversie zijn na het invullen van een contact- of nieuwsbriefformulier.


Voor meer informatie over het opzetten van een Tagging Plan, verwijzen we je naar dit blog-artikel.


  1. Welk CMP (cookiebanner) wordt er gebruikt of ga ik instellen?


Om AVG-proof te werken en de gegeven consent van de bezoekers te waarborgen, moet je de gegeven consent via je instellingen in Google Tag Manager verwerken. Daar hebben we ook een blog-artikel over geschreven, mocht je meer informatie willen: https://www.adpage.io/post/cmp-instellen-via-gtm-icm-sst.


Mocht je nog niet besloten hebben welk CMP je in gaat stellen, raden wij Consent Studio aan. Dit is een Nederlands bedrijf waar wij intensief mee samenwerken. Je kunt via ons het Professional-pakket (ideaal i.c.m. server-side tagging) afnemen voor 24,- per maand in plaats van 36,- per maand! Neem contact op met partners@adpage.io voor de mogelijkheden.





Bedenk welke gebeurtenissen en conversies je wilt meten. Deze gebeurtenissen en conversies kunnen zowel een marketing of een analytisch doeleinde hebben. Bedenk goed wat je in je analytische rapporten wilt zien, op welke conversies je wilt adverteren en op welke gebeurtenissen je wilt retargeten.


Gebeurtenissen

Onder ‘gebeurtenissen’ verstaan we de verschillende events op je website die aangemaakt worden bij specifieke site-interacties. Bijvoorbeeld op het moment dat iemand een een bepaald formulier invult, op een belangrijke call-to-action button klikt of een bepaalde video heeft bekeken. Deze stappen zijn onderdeel van de klantreis en daarom belangrijk om te meten.



GA4 + Remarketing


Voor de beste data inzichten kun je gebruik maken van deze shopware datalayer plugin. Hierin worden de ecommerce datalayer events gebruikt in combinatie met server-side tagging



Stel de volgende plugin settings in

Belangrijk zet alles uit behalve enhanced ecommerce en hash enhanced conversion.


AdPage Webhooks instellen

Stel de Webhooks voor het Purchase event in. Dit kun je doen door via composer de webhook te implementeren. Hierbij de locatie van de plugin. Vraag je webbeheerder als je zelf de plugin via composer er niet op kunt zetten.






Verkoopkanaal instellen

Shopware werkt zo dat er voor elk verkoopkanaal een aparte configuratie is. Dat kan een apart domein zijn. Per verkoopkanaal kun je een plugin instellen. Je kunt dus per kanaal de configuratie inregelen.


Bijvoorbeeld het “domeinx” verkoopkanaal is gewoon voor domeinx.nl maar er komt bijvoorbeeld ook een apart verkoopkanaal (domeinx zakelijk) binnen het domein domeinx dat straks bereikbaar gaat worden met de url: https://www.domeinx.nl/zakelijk of https://www.domeinx.nl/werkkleding



  • Kies de verkoopkanalen waarvan je de transacties wilt doorzetten naar de online marketingplatformen. Je kunt per kanaal de tagging url aanpassen.
  • Ga je achteraf de verkoopkanalen aanpassen dan kun je deze ook in de plugin aanpassen. Belangrijk is dus nog dat de tagging URL voor het domein overeenkomt in het tagging platform.



  1. Voor welke marketing en analytische platformen ga ik tracking instellen?


Voor de volgende analytische platformen kan je Server-Side Tagging instellen:

  • Google Analytics 4
  • Piwik Pro
  • Matomo


Voor de volgende marketingplatformen kan je Server-Side Tagging instellen:

  • Google Ads
  • Meta Ads
  • TikTok Ads
  • Pinterest Ads
  • LinkedIn Ads
  • Snapchat Ads


Voor de volgende e-mailmarketingplatformen kan je Server-Side Tagging instellen:

  • ActiveCampaign / Mailblue
  • Klaviyo
  • MailChimp
  • Brevo
  • Copernica
  • Spotler




AdPage Server container aanmaken en tagging pixel genereren


  1. Maak een account en een server container aan op de AdPage trytagging-omgeving. Koppel deze aan je sGTM container via de configuratiecode en koppel de server aan het hoofddomein dankzij een CNAME record in de DNS instellingen.


Volg onderstaande stappenplannen:


  1. Genereer de scripts voor de Tagging Pixel. Dat doe je via deze stappen.



AdPage Google Tag Manager templates

Onderstaande stappen zullen vrijwel allemaal in Google Tag Manager plaatsvinden. Als je alleen ecommerce tracking in gaat stellen via AdPage kan je deze stappen ook overslaan door 2 Google Tag Manager templates te genereren. Deze templates zijn gemaakt op basis van onze eigen dataLayer die dankzij onze eigen-ontwikkelde plugin ingeladen zal worden op de website.


Op deze pagina kan je een Google Tag Manager web en server container genereren: AdPage GTM templates genereren.


Deze templates kan je niet blindelings importeren en publiceren zonder eerst nog een aantal aanpassingen te maken. Volg daarvoor de video op bovenstaande pagina.




Google Tag Manager web container stappen


  1. Stel de configuratieparameters in je Google Tag in om GA4 gebeurtenissen naar je server-URL te sturen

Instellen van de Google Tag (GA4 Configuratietag)


  1. Stel de GA4 event tags in

Google Analytics 4 event tags aanmaken


  1. Stel de Consent Management Platform en de Consent Overview settings goed in of check of deze goed staan.


  1. Maak gebeurtenistags aan voor sommige marketingplatforms




Google Tag Manager server container stappen


  1. Stel je GA4 Client in


  1. Stel de GA4 server tag in


  1. Stel Platform tags in voor je marketing platformen


  1. Stel platform tags in voor je e-mailmarketing platform




AdPage Tracking Boosts


Onderstaande stappen zorgen voor een extra Tracking Boost.


  1. Stel Profit on Adspend in combinatie met GA4 en Google Ads. POAS: Profit on Adspend

Bijgewerkt op: 27/11/2025

Was dit artikel nuttig?

Deel uw feedback

Annuleer

Dankuwel!